Voting alignment

Pete Wishart and Mark Pritchard voted the same way 7% of the time, based on 914 shared comparable votes.

63 same votes 851 different votes 914 shared votes

Alignment only includes divisions where both MPs recorded an Aye or No vote. Tellers, absences, abstentions, and missing votes are excluded.
